Home | History | Annotate | Download | only in libdw

Lines Matching full:macoff

120 get_macinfo_table (Dwarf *dbg, Dwarf_Word macoff, Dwarf_Die *cudie)
135 table->offset = macoff;
145 get_table_for_offset (Dwarf *dbg, Dwarf_Word macoff,
252 .offset = macoff,
268 cache_op_table (Dwarf *dbg, int sec_index, Dwarf_Off macoff,
273 Dwarf_Macro_Op_Table fake = { .offset = macoff, .sec_index = sec_index };
280 ? get_table_for_offset (dbg, macoff, startp, endp, cudie)
281 : get_macinfo_table (dbg, macoff, cudie);
299 Dwarf_Off macoff, int (*callback) (Dwarf_Macro *, void *),
310 if (unlikely (macoff >= d->d_size))
316 const unsigned char *const startp = d->d_buf + macoff;
319 Dwarf_Macro_Op_Table *table = cache_op_table (dbg, sec_index, macoff,
464 gnu_macros_getmacros_off (Dwarf *dbg, Dwarf_Off macoff,
471 if (macoff >= dbg->sectiondata[IDX_debug_macro]->d_size)
477 return read_macros (dbg, IDX_debug_macro, macoff,
482 macro_info_getmacros_off (Dwarf *dbg, Dwarf_Off macoff,
488 return read_macros (dbg, IDX_debug_macinfo, macoff,
493 dwarf_getmacros_off (Dwarf *dbg, Dwarf_Off macoff,
507 offset = gnu_macros_getmacros_off (dbg, macoff, callback, arg, offset,
551 Dwarf_Word macoff;
552 if (get_offset_from (cudie, DW_AT_macro_info, &macoff) != 0)
554 offset = macro_info_getmacros_off (cudie->cu->dbg, macoff,
560 Dwarf_Word macoff;
561 if (get_offset_from (cudie, DW_AT_GNU_macros, &macoff) != 0)
563 offset = gnu_macros_getmacros_off (cudie->cu->dbg, macoff,